For testing purposes, I moved the coaxial cable from the back of the Arris Mini to the F connector on the back of my Samsung UN39FH5000FXZA television to see if it would receive unscrambled signals....It can/does.
While channel hopping, I came across a Verizon help/feature channel that had rotated through three messages.
One message mentioned that the red LED on the front of STBs will illuminate when there is a new message. The LED will turn off once all messages have been read.
I remember there being a red LED on the front of the old Motorola STBs but it never turned on except during reboots.
The Arris STBs also have a red LED but it, likewise, only illuminates during reboots.
Does anyone know when the feature will be enabled? 🤔
